Description
B61G covers mechanical couplings and shock-absorbing devices specifically designed for joining and cushioning impacts between railway vehicles and train sets. This includes coupler heads, drawbars, buffer systems, and associated hardware that facilitate train formation while mitigating longitudinal forces during acceleration, braking, and coupling operations. The classification extends to both automatic and manual coupling mechanisms as well as the structural components that transmit draft and buffering forces between adjacent vehicles.
